Cortiva Institute is a very small two-year, private for-profit school with 240 students enrolled. This college was founded in 1986 and is the only school located in
Maitland,
Florida.

The student retention rate at Cortiva Institute is fair at 74% (close to Florida average). Considering this statistic, it seems that students like their stay at this school.

The graduation rate at Cortiva Institute is very good: 88%.
Student to faculty ratio at Cortiva Institute is reasonable, 25:1.

Cortiva Institute provides evening/weekend study opportunity, which is a solid option for those who work full-time.
There are options for on-campus part-time employment at Cortiva Institute, which allows students to cover some of the tuition expenses. Additionally, this school helps students to evaluate their career options and find a full-time job upon graduation.
At this moment there is no on-campus housing at Cortiva Institute.
